G. Blair, N. Bencomo, and R. France, Models@ run.time, Computer, vol.42, issue.10, pp.22-27, 2009.
DOI : 10.1109/MC.2009.326

URL : https://hal.archives-ouvertes.fr/hal-00733338

D. Garlan, S. Cheng, A. Huang, B. R. Schmerl, and P. Steenkiste, Rainbow: architecture-based self-adaptation with reusable infrastructure, Computer, vol.37, issue.10, pp.46-54, 2004.
DOI : 10.1109/MC.2004.175

H. Song, Y. Xiong, F. Chauvel, G. Huang, Z. Hu et al., Generating Synchronization Engines between Running Systems and Their Model-Based Views, LNCS, vol.6002, pp.140-154, 2009.
DOI : 10.1007/978-3-642-12261-3_14

URL : https://hal.archives-ouvertes.fr/inria-00459616

S. Sicard, F. Boyer, and N. De-palma, Using components for architecture-based management, Proceedings of the 13th international conference on Software engineering , ICSE '08, pp.101-110, 2008.
DOI : 10.1145/1368088.1368103

S. Horwitz and T. Reps, The use of program dependence graphs in software engineering, Proceedings of the 14th international conference on Software engineering , ICSE '92, pp.392-411, 1992.
DOI : 10.1145/143062.143156

N. Sahavechaphan and K. Claypool, XSnippet: Mining for sample code, International Conference on Object Oriented Programming, Systems, Languages and Applications (OOPSLA), pp.413-430, 2006.

M. Ramanathan, A. Grama, and S. Jagannathan, Path-Sensitive Inference of Function Precedence Protocols, 29th International Conference on Software Engineering (ICSE'07), pp.240-250, 2007.
DOI : 10.1109/ICSE.2007.63

P. Oreizy, N. Medvidovic, and R. N. Taylor, Architecture-based runtime software evolution, Proceedings of the 20th International Conference on Software Engineering, pp.177-186, 1998.
DOI : 10.1109/ICSE.1998.671114

H. Goldsby and B. Cheng, Automatically Generating Behavioral Models of Adaptive Systems to Address Uncertainty, pp.568-583, 2008.
DOI : 10.1007/978-3-540-87875-9_40

M. Garofalakis, A. Gionis, R. Rastogi, S. Seshadri, and K. Shim, XTRACT, ACM SIGMOD Record, vol.29, issue.2, pp.165-176, 2000.
DOI : 10.1145/335191.335409

K. Fisher, D. Walker, K. Zhu, and P. White, From dirt to shovels: Fully automatic tool generation from ad hoc data, Principles of Programming Languages (POPL), pp.421-434, 2008.

D. Mandelin, L. Xu, R. Bodik, and D. Kimelman, Jungloid mining: helping to navigate the API jungle, Programming Language Design and Implementation (PLDI), pp.48-61, 2005.

M. Antkiewicz, K. Czarnecki, and M. Stephan, Engineering of Framework-Specific Modeling Languages, IEEE Transactions on Software Engineering, vol.35, issue.6, pp.795-824, 2009.
DOI : 10.1109/TSE.2009.30